On Thursday, Prime Minister of Ukraine Volodymyr Groysman held a
telephone conversation with Prime Minister of Moldova Pavel Filip.
The sides discussed priority issues of cooperation between the two
countries.
The Prime Ministers agreed to get back to the practical work of the
Intergovernmental Ukrainian-Moldovan joint commission on trade and economic
cooperation which have not conducted its meetings since 2011. Volodymyr
Groysman said that the Intergovernmental commission has to become an effective
and key institutional mechanism for bilateral cooperation.
The sides also discussed the situation with existing restrictions on trade
between the two countries and agreed to search mutually acceptable solutions aimed
at establishing full trade cooperation.
Moldovan Prime Minister invited Volodymyr Groysman to take part in
celebrations on the occasion of the 25th anniversary of Independence of the
Republic of Moldova, to be held in Chisinau on August 27 this year.
